Fundus photography

Fundus photographs will be taken with our smartphone-based camera along with the standard of care, including traditional desktop fundus photography. We will test the feasibility and accuracy of a smartphone-based camera for diagnosing disease along with the stage of disease. Several ophthalmologists will grade the smartphone fundus photographs, the traditional retinal photographs, and the documented eye examination. We will assess the agreement between the graders for the diagnosis of eye disease. We will also assess the sensitivity and specificity of diagnoses with the smartphone, using traditional retinal imaging as the reference standard and in a separate analysis using the ophthalmologist's examination as the reference standard.
